I have a 08 FZ6 s2 raven black the better looking one. I have used K&N oil filters and air filters in all of my vehicles the motorcycle is not going to be any different. Here are the specs for the K&N filter.
KN-204 Product Specifications Product Style: Oil Filters Height: 2.953 in (75 mm) Outside Diameter: 2.673 in (68 mm) Thread Inside Diameter: M20 x 1.5 PSI Relief Valve: 14.5 Anti Drain Back Valve: Yes Style: Canister Weight: 0.5 lb (0.2 kg) Product Box Length: 2.75 in (70 mm) Product Box Width: 2.75 in (70 mm) Product Box Height: 3 in (76 mm |

Re: Yamaha Oil Filter
mglowe: thanks for the link. I thought PureOne Filters were a slam dunk for the FZ and now I know that, uh, no, not exactly. The fact that Purolator does not list either the 14610 or 14612 filter as applicable for the FZ6 says a lot. After all, Purolator lists hundreds (1000's?) of applications and this tells me that the company---for some reason---is not comfortable listing our bike. Well, I'm not sure what to do now. Worse case scenario: if I have an warranty engine prob I'll switch out the current Purolator filter to an OEM before I bring it in. For now on, I'm going to stick with a filter that the manufacturer cites as applicable to a model. Sure, FZ6 Forum posters are a great reference regarding issues but, IMO, there's something amiss if the manufacturer doesn't include the FZ6 in its iol filter application references. Just because it fits is not enough for me. And, the stern advice from the Purolator rep against using the Purolator One filter for motorcycles raised my eyebrows. But, I'll be damned if I am going to shell out the $15 or so for the OEM Yamaha!. I think I'm going to go with/find something else...once I figure out what it is.
